Cosmos Chaos Evaluation
Some time ago, our partner in Cosmos Chaos crime, Pacific Resources for Education and Learning (PREL), commissioned a study to gauge the impact of playing Cosmos Chaos on the vocabulary knowledge of fourth graders. The study looked at two groups of students: the first attended an afterschool program and the second supplemented the program with the game. The latter group performed measurably higher in vocabulary knowledge assessments. Moreover, children from Spanish-speaking or bilingual households benefited even more than their counterparts from monolingual backgrounds. This seems to suggest that Cosmos Chaos - and games like it - are not only useful learning aids, but may potentially be particularly effective tools for teaching bilingual children.
